Dallas Cowboys 2025 Depth Chart Prediction: Projections With Rookie Draft Picks

RotoBaller's Dallas Cowboys Depth Chart predictions for 2025. Who will start for the Cowboys in 2025 following the 2025 NFL Draft?

Dak Prescott - Fantasy Football Rankings, NFL Injury News, DFS Lineup Picks

Quarterback

Starter: Dak Prescott
Backup: Joe Milton III

The Cowboys are bringing back longtime franchise quarterback Dak Prescott for another year. The nine-year NFL veteran has missed at least five games in three seasons, and the team was aggressive in adding Joe Milton III to back him up. Quarterback play should remain solid and steady.

Running Back

Starter: Quinshon Judkins (R)
Backups: Javonte Williams, Miles Sanders

We’re projecting the Cowboys to select Ohio State running back Quinshon Judkins in the second round of the 2025 NFL Draft. The physical runner took the SEC by storm as a freshman at Ole Miss and then helped the Buckeyes win a national championship behind 1,000 rushing yards in a split backfield. He has workhorse size and could be the running back of the future. Sanders and Williams are solid veteran breather backs.

Wide Receiver

Starters: CeeDee Lamb, Matthew Golden (R), Jalen Tolbert
Backups: Jonathan Mingo, Ryan Flournoy, KaVontae Turpin

In this scenario, the Cowboys load up on offensive talent early in the draft. With the No. 12 overall pick, Dallas selects Texas wideout Matthew Golden, who has all-world speed and would help open the passing game for Prescott and All-Pro wideout CeeDee Lamb. The depth at wideout will likely be an issue, but Lamb and Golden give the offense plenty of firepower.

Tight End

Starter: Jake Ferguson
Backup: Luke Schoonmaker

While the Cowboys could consider adding a tight end in the draft, we expect it to be on Day 3. That said, Jake Ferguson, who has been a steady pass-catcher and has chemistry with Prescott, remains the starter. Luke Schoonmaker has enough upside to retain his TE2 role.

Offensive Line

Starters: Tyler Guyton, Tyler Smith, Cooper Beebe, Robert Jones, Terence Steele
Backups: Asim Richards, T.J. Bass, Dakoda Shepley, Tyler Cooper (R), Matt Waletzko

The once-dominant Cowboys offensive line is no longer one of the better units in the NFL. The elite trio of Tyron Smith, Zack Martin, and Travis Frederick is all gone. That said, if Tyler Guyton takes a big step forward, the left side of the line could be one of the best in the league. We project the Cowboys to pick Minnesota guard Tyler Cooper in the sixth round here.

Defensive Line

Starters: Micah Parsons, Osa Odighizuwa, Mazi Smith, Dante Fowler Jr.
Backups: Marshawn Kneeland, Jordan Burch (R), Solomon Thomas, Payton Turner

Micah Parsons is arguably a top-five player in the NFL, regardless of position, so we expect him to continue to dominate. Dante Fowler Jr. is back with Dallas after a 10.5-sack season with the Commanders in 2024, so hopefully, he can keep the momentum rolling. Osa Odighizuwa got rewarded with a massive contract this offseason and should be one of the better interior defensive linemen in the NFL, but the team needs Mazi Smith to step up.

Linebacker

Starters: Kenneth Murray Jr., Jack Sanborn, DeMarvion Overshown
Backups: Damone Clark, Buddy Johnson, Marist Liufau

Dallas traded for former Tennessee Titans linebacker Kenneth Murray this offseason, which was questionable. However, we can assume he’s going to be in the starting lineup. Jack Sanborn follows new defensive coordinator Matt Eberflus from Dallas, and the team hopes DeMarvion Overshown can come back strong from his second ACL tear in two years to build on his promising 2024 campaign.

Cornerback

Starters: DaRon Bland, Trevon Diggs, Kemon Hall
Backups: Caelen Carson, Kaiir Elam, Mac McWilliams (R)

DaRon Bland was a breakout star in 2023 before an injury-riddled 2024 campaign. Diggs and Bland could be one of the best cornerback duos in the NFL, but the injury bug has stopped them from playing many snaps together. Expect Dallas to invest in depth at corner. UCF’s Mac McWilliams in the later rounds fits that bill.

Safety

Starters: Malik Hooker, Donovan Wilson
Backups: Juanyeh Thomas, Israel Mukuamu

Malik Hooker and Donovan Wilson form a solid safety duo in the backend, and Juanyeh Thomas is one of the better depth safeties in the league. This should be a formidable group in 2025.

Kicker

Starter: Brandon Aubrey

Aubrey has connected on 89.4% of his field goal tries and made 79 of his 82 extra-point attempts since taking over kicking duties in 2023. The 30-year-old has dethroned Justin Tucker as the best long-range kicker in the NFL, and he’s a true weapon for Dallas.

Punter

Starter: Bryan Anger

Anger is entering his 14th NFL campaign in 2025, and he’s traditionally been one of the better punters in the NFL. Hopefully, the Cowboys won’t call on him often with the new offensive weapons in town.
